KFC suspends operations in Russia, Pizza Hut to follow suit
KFC’s parent company, Yum! Brands, announced on Tuesday that it is suspending operations of all KFC company-owned restaurants in Russia, and it is finalizing a deal to suspend all Pizza Hut operations in the country. Of the 1100 KFCs in Russia, the company owns 70, and the remaining 1030 franchises will continue operations.

Russian MVD accused of beating detained anti-war protestors
The Russian Ministry of Internal Affairs has been accused of abusing detained anti-war protestors, Novaya Gazeta reported. The March 6th protests that were held in 65 cities throughout Russia resulted in the arrest of more than 5000 protestors. More than 30 detainees have reported physical abuse during interrogation.
The accusations surface after an audio recording of the interrogation of a 26-year-old Muscovite, Alexandra Kaluzhskikh, circulated online, drawing condemnation.

Top Russian Army commander killed in Ukraine
A Major General of the Russian Army Vitaly Gerasimov was killed near Kharkiv by the Ukrainian Armed Forces, reported the Main Intelligence Directorate of the Ukrainian Defense Ministry.
Vitaly Gerasimov is the commander of the 41st Combined Arms Army which is part of Russia’s Central Military District.

Hungary blocking shipments of weapons to Ukraine from its territory
Hungary has imposed a ban on the supply of weapons to Ukraine from its territory, said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ban on his Facebook page.
Orban also said he is confident that the sanctions imposed by the EU and the United States against Russia are a double-edged sward, as they lead to an increase in energy prices and accelerate inflation in the EU.

Ukrainian and Russian Foreign ministers to meet in Turkey
Ukrainian Foreign Minister Dmytro Kuleba and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ov will meet at a trilateral summit in Antalya to discuss the war in Ukraine, said the Turkish Foreign Minister, Mevlut Cavusoglu.
"Our goal is to stop the conflict as soon as possible. We have made efforts to bring our Russian and Ukrainian counterparts closer together. Before the conflict, we were in constant contacts with them. We further strengthened this work after the begging of the war," he said.
